About the Role

Location: Remote, United States

Role Type: Full-Time 

Reporting to: Chief Product Officer

Compensation: $200,000 to $232,000 per year

Workforce upskilling is under pressure to adapt to an AI-native workforce. Companies are trying to retrain entire departments for a rapidly evolving job market, corporate L&D budgets are growing, and most providers lack the depth and rigor to prove ROI on corporate training.

CodePath has spent a decade proving that intensive, industry-validated training produces engineers who can consistently perform at top tech companies. This role will adapt that model to serve the enterprise market through new and innovative product offerings.

As a Senior Product Manager, Enterprise, you will build the enterprise product from the ground up, defining what we sell, how it's delivered, and how we measure its effectiveness. You will work directly with our Earned Revenue (Sales), Curriculum, and Engineering teams to understand enterprise partners' needs and ship solutions that empower their workforce. It's a 0 to 1 role with a direct line to revenue and a real chance to shape how CodePath scales over the next decade.

We are looking for a skilled PM with experience building and shipping enterprise products, using AI effectively in their workflow, and is energized by a bold vision to retrain the technical workforce to succeed in the era of AI.

Key Activities

  • Define and own the enterprise product roadmap, translating partner needs, revenue goals, and learner outcomes into clear priorities
  • Run structured discovery with enterprise partners and internal stakeholders; define success metrics and translate them into effective product requirements, prototypes, and shipped features
  • Design experiments to validate product bets, using qualitative signals from partners and quantitative data to make decisions and change course quickly
  • Serve as the connective tissue between Earned Revenue, Curriculum, and Engineering, aligning on priorities, surfacing trade-offs, and unblocking progress
  • Use AI actively in your product workflow, striving for continual improvement in quality and productivity
  • Track and communicate progress to partners and internal teams, building the reporting rhythms that keep everyone aligned and informed

Qualifications

Required

  • 3+ years of product management experience, with at least 2 years building enterprise or B2B products
  • You've taken a concept from 0 to 1, not just iterated on an existing roadmap, but built from scratch and launched a product that achieved meaningful distribution or commercial success
  • You can structure ambiguous problems, build alignment across commercial and technical teams, and drive execution without a clear playbook
  • You've worked closely with Sales or Customer Success to translate commercial needs into product direction, and know what a deal-blocking product gap looks like
  • AI tools are already part of how you work, and you can describe specifically how your workflow has changed because of it
  • Strong analytical reasoning, comfortable defining metrics that matter and interpreting data to inform product decisions
  • You write product requirements engineers trust and can communicate product strategy clearly to technical and non-technical audiences alike

Preferred

  • Experience in edtech, workforce development, or upskilling products
  • Background working with corporate L&D, HR, or workforce benefits buyers
  • Technical proficiency across the modern PM toolkit — product analytics (Mixpanel, Amplitude, Hex), prototyping and design (Figma), data querying (SQL), and AI-assisted development tools (Claude Code, Codex, Cursor, or similar)
  • Experience with enterprise SaaS platforms, integrations, or admin tooling

Compensation

CodePath has standardized salaries based on the position’s level, no matter where you live. For this role, we’re hiring for an Individual Contributor level position at an annual salary of $200,000 to $232,000. Salary is determined based on your relevant experience and skills as evaluated through our interview process.

Full-Time Employee Benefits:

This is a 100% remote position—work from anywhere in the U.S.! CodePath prioritizes employee well-being with a competitive benefits package to support your health, financial security, and work-life balance.

  • Health & Wellness: Medical, dental, and vision insurance (90% employer-covered for employees and dependents), employer-funded healthcare reimbursement, FSAs, and Employee Assistance Program

  • Financial Security: 401(k), employer-paid life & disability insurance, and identity theft protection

  • Work-Life Balance: Generous PTO, paid holidays, 10 weeks of fully paid parental leave, and an annual year-end company closure (Dec 24 – Jan 2)

  • Professional Growth: $1,000 annual professional development stipend and home office setup support

  • ​​Student Loan Forgiveness: CodePath is a qualifying employer for Public Service Loan Forgiveness (PSLF), helping employees manage student loan debt

  • Additional Perks: Pet wellness plans, legal services, home/auto insurance discounts, and exclusive marketplace savings
